Another Bitcoin infrastructure exploit has hit, this time draining merchant Lightning nodes running BTCPay Server, adding to a growing pattern of attacks against the tooling that sits around the Bitcoin network rather than the base protocol itself.
What happened in the latest Lightning payment server exploit
The incident drained funds from merchant-operated Lightning nodes, according to CoinDesk reporting published on August 8, 2026. The affected software was BTCPay Server, the self-hosted payment processor businesses use to accept Bitcoin. It is important to be precise about scope: this targeted Bitcoin-related Lightning infrastructure operated by individual merchants, not the Bitcoin core protocol or on-chain balances broadly. The exposure sits at the server layer, where payment routing and hot-wallet liquidity live. The BTCPay Server team addressed the issue in a patched build, released as version 2.4.2. The maintainers also flagged the update through their official channel, posting the advisory on X. Details beyond the release and the initial report remain early, and operators should treat specifics as developing until confirmed.
Why Lightning infrastructure remains an attractive attack surface
Lightning payment servers hold hot liquidity and manage channels and routing automatically, which is what makes them convenient for merchants and also what makes them a target. That distinction matters. Server operators carry risks end users do not, because they expose always-on services, remote access, and funded wallets to accept payments. This is a systems-security problem rooted in tooling and deployment, not a flaw in Bitcoin's monetary layer.

What server operators and Bitcoin businesses will watch next
The immediate priority for anyone running BTCPay Server is applying the v2.4.2 fix and reviewing node balances, then isolating the service and rotating any exposed credentials while confirming which funds moved.
The disclosure pattern here follows the standard shape for open-source infrastructure: a patched release paired with a maintainer advisory, letting operators upgrade before wider technical detail circulates. That sequence is why the release tag and the project's own post are the first places to verify status.
For businesses weighing Bitcoin payment rails, this is the practical takeaway hardening server deployments, limiting hot-wallet exposure, and monitoring for maintainer advisories will shape how Lightning infrastructure is run going forward.
